Reserve Airmen provided medical care to a simulated patient aboard a C‑17 Globemaster III at Joint Base Pearl Harbor‑Hickam on March 6, 2026. The exercise enhanced teamwork and reinforced safe patient‑movement procedures. Twenty‑seven service members from five Reserve and Guard units trained alongside active‑duty personnel during the five‑day Critical Care Air Transport Team event, strengthening medical readiness and improving joint evacuation capabilities.
